The Role



As a Project Manager at Capco, you'll support the successful delivery of large-scale trading initiatives for capital markets clients. You'll work closely with client stakeholders and delivery teams to manage schedules, costs, risks, and governance, ensuring programs remain transparent, well-controlled, and aligned to business priorities.


What You'll Do




Support project and program management activities including risk management, timelines, budgets, and onboarding documentation Maintain and update the Integrated Program Plan to ensure strong governance, transparency, and actionable management information Track project schedules, costs, and dependencies to support timely, cost-effective delivery Collect, maintain, and manage project documentation in line with governance standards Escalate risks, issues, decisions, and priorities requiring management attention

What We're Looking For




Experience supporting project or program management within trading or capital markets environments Strong understanding of governance, financial tracking, and delivery controls Confidence working with stakeholders to manage costs, schedules, and delivery dependencies Structured, detail-oriented approach with clear communication skills Familiarity with project and program management tools, methodologies, and industry best practices
